



Can this voltage tester directly measure the current in multiple wires? Is an additional clamp meter required?
Yes, it can measure directly! It features built-in multi-wire current measurement. Simply place the test leads in the grooves and wrap them around the wires at least twice at a steady pace to get a reading—no additional clamp meter is needed at all.
Does this voltage tester support non-contact detection? Is it safe?
Yes! It features non-contact (NCV) testing, so there’s no need to touch live parts directly. Simply hold the probe near a terminal, outlet, or power cord to detect AC voltage, completely eliminating the risk of electric shock.
Can the sensitivity be adjusted?
You can switch between high and low sensitivity settings.
What scenarios are the different sensitivity modes suitable for?
High sensitivity: detects 12V–1000V, ideal for low voltage and weak signal scenarios.
Low sensitivity: detects 48V–1000V, reduces ambient interference, suitable for routine stable circuit inspection.
